The tenure of BJP national president JP Nadda has been extended. Home Minister Amit Shah said that the National Executive has made a proposal on JP Nadda today. Rajnath Singh has kept the proposal of extending Nadda’s tenure and all the BJP members have accepted it. Hence. JP Nadda’s term as BJP President has been extended till June 2024.

Amit Shah said that he is confident that under the leadership of Prime Minister Narendra Modi and party’s national president JP Nadda, the BJP will win the Lok Sabha due in 2024 with an even bigger majority. He added that once again Narendra Modi will lead the country as the Prime Minister of India.

Nadda’s term was ending on January 20

JP Nadda’s three-year term was ending on January 20 this year. Prior to this, he was made the working president of the party in July 2019. After that, on 20 January 2020, he took charge of the party as full-time president. According to the constitution of the BJP, there is a provision to give two terms of three consecutive years to the national president.

Amit Shah also praised Nadda’s leadership

Home Minister Amit Shah praised Nadda’s leadership during this period and said that under his chairmanship, BJP got victory in many important elections. The two-day meeting of the BJP’s national executive began on Monday at the convention center of the New Delhi Municipal Council (NDMC) in the national capital.

The Prime Minister reached the executive venue on Tuesday morning. Apart from him, around 350 senior party leaders including Union Home Minister Amit Shah, Defense Minister Rajnath Singh and BJP President JP Nadda are participating in this executive. These include chief ministers and five deputy chief ministers of 12 party-ruled states and 35 central ministers.

Congress leader Rahul Gandhi was surprised in his US visit, when he received a special gift from an artist portraying his mother Sonia Gandhi.

Sarita Pandey who is also a media and communications professional and an artist said on twitter that she gifted Gandhi a charcoal and watercolor painting of former Congress President Sonia Gandhi. It was an emotional moment for Rahul as Pandey handed over the painting him. She said it was a gift from one mother to another mother. Gandhi responded to the tweet, saying that he will pass on the painting to his mother.

On Twitter, users commented, where one user said the painting was lovely. Another said it was a beautiful painting with a beautiful message. The users seem unstoppable in praising the artistic talent of Pandey. Another user applauded her thought behind the painting.

Meanwhile Rahul Gandhi’s visit to the US has got mixed reactions of skepticism, curiosity  and excitement. During his three city US tour his reactions and public appearances have made headlines. He attacked the Bhartiya Janta Party (BJP) for using all its strength to stop the Bharat Jodo Yatra – a 4000 km long unity march he led across the nation over the course of five months.

He accused the BJP government of using the central agencies in weakening the health of democracy in the country. He said the Central government was attacking the democratic institutions of the nation in a planned systematic way.

The Congress leader during the 10 days of his visit to the United States, which started in the end of last month, delivered his address in the Washington Press Club, Stanford University, a public event among others. The leader also interacted with business leaders, experts in various fields, politicians and others.

Nationalist Congress Party chief Sharad Pawar on Saturday, announced Praful Patel and Supriya Sule as the new working presidents of NCP. The announcement was made by Pawar in the presence of Ajit Pawar at the 25th anniversary of the party.

The Nationalist Congress Party was formed by Sharad Pawar and Former Meghalaya CM and former Lok Sabha Speaker P A Sangma in 1999.


After a month of withdrawing his resignation, NCP chief Sharad Pawar named Sule and Patel as the NCP’s working presidents. The NCP chief withdrew his resignation after the party workers protested against his decision.


Speaking to the media about the new NCP working presidents, NCP leader Chhagan Bhujbal said Supriya Sule and Praful Patel have been made the working presidents so that the election work and Rajya Sabha and Lok Sabha work can be divided. He added, the NCP working presidents have been allotted more responsibilities on their shoulders as the elections are near. This is for handling the 2024 Lok Sabha election work, he continued.


Earlier while withdrawing his resignation, NCP chief Sharad Pawar had asserted that he looks forward to do more in the fields of agriculture, cooperation, education, sports, culture amongst other. Furthermore, he also had affirmed that he would focus on issues related to the youth, student workers, Dalit, Tribals and other weaker sections of the society.


Supriya Sule, the daughter of Sharad Pawar has been involved in NCP’s major decision as the party’s top brass. Sule came into active politics with her election as Rajya Sabha MP in September 2006. In 2009, she took over the Baramati Lok Sabha Constituency, which was represented by Sharad Pawar until then. Considering Sule’s role in politics in recent days, it is seen that she keeps a hectic travel calendar across several districts in short spans and attends all programs.

On the other hand, Praful Patel is the son of Indian National Congress politician Manoharbhai Patel. Patel followed his father footstep and entered into politics. Currently, he is the member of the Rajya Sabha from Maharashtra and was elected to the 10th, 11th, and 12th Lok Sabha three times in a row. In between 2000-2006, Praful Patel was re-elected twice to the Rajya Sabha. Furthermore, he has also served on a number of parliamentary committees throughout his career in politics.


After announcing the new NCP working presidents, Sharad Pawar in a press conference affirmed that he will discuss alliance with opposition parties and will work together for the Lok Sabha polls. Pawar also confirmed the party’s participation in the opposition meet in Bihar. Speaking about snubbing Ajit Pawar, the NCP Chief said that the former will not be unhappy. Sharad Pawar has groomed many young leaders namely Supriy Sule, nephew Ajit Pawar and Jayant Patil, who are now the party’s frontline leaders.

Rajasthan Chief Minister Ashok Gehlot has expressed his confidence over Congress winning the assembly election in the state later this year and has targeted BJP saying, it will lose because of communally sensitive remarks.

Gehlot said the Congress will continue its winning streak in Rajasthan assembly elections as well after Karnataka victory. He added, BJP makes communally sensitive statements which will go against them. He said the people of Rajasthan have seen the growth and development in the state and the Congress party will come back to power again in the upcoming assembly elections.

He said, BJP leaders like Prime Minister Narendra Modi and Amit Shah raised religious slogans which did not work in Karnataka. He said people want growth and development and they cannot be fooled in the name of religion. He said, the BJP had mentioned chanted Lord Bajrang Bali’s name in Karnataka. He further added he had complained to the election commission regarding this issue. He said this was a crime and this mentality should not be encouraged.

The Rajasthan CM further said the Congress has put a strong model of governance infrastructure before the people of Rajasthan and this will help them to win against the aggressive BJP campaigning in the state. He listed the achievements of the government of Rajasthan in issues like roads, welfare of daughters, water, health, infrastructure and education. He promised 1lakh km of roads will be built within the state. He said pensions were being given to 1 crore people in the state.

He further added, he had requested PM Modi to bring a national social security legislation similar to Rahul Gandhi’s NYAY scheme. He recounted four laws passed by the former Prime Minister Manmohan Singh and former party chief Sonia Gandhi – Right To Information(RTI), Mahatma Gandhi National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(MGNREGA), National Food Security Act and the Right Of Children Of Free and Compulsory Education Act.

Distancing himself from commenting on the ongoing strife with the Sachin Pilot, Gehlot said it is an internal party issue and will be solved internally.
